Pixelle Upground Reservoir

Pixelle Upground Reservoir is an earth dam located in Ross County, Ohio. It carries a Significant hazard potential classification and has a poor condition assessment.

About Pixelle Upground Reservoir

The primary purpose of Pixelle Upground Reservoir is tailings. Tailings dams contain waste material from mining operations — typically a slurry of finely ground rock left over after valuable minerals have been extracted. These structures require ongoing monitoring because tailings can contain heavy metals and other contaminants. The dam is owned by Pixelle Specialty Solutions, Llc. It impounds the Paint Creek - Offstream near Three Locks.

The dam stands 14 feet tall and stretches 5,200 feet across, creates a reservoir covering 17 acres, has a maximum storage capacity of 257 acre-feet, and collects water from a drainage area of 0 square miles.

This dam has a significant hazard potential classification, meaning that a failure could cause significant economic damage — flooding roads, bridges, or property downstream — but is not expected to result in loss of life. Its condition is rated poor, meaning the dam has recognized safety deficiencies that require remediation to address risks. The most recent inspection on record was 11/14/2022.
